Product Description

THE SUNDAY TIMES CHILDRENS BOOK OF THE WEEK A warm-hearted, involving story about a mystery explored by a group of unlikely friends in a run-down seaside hotel . The feelgood ending is about kindness and seeking help when you need it Nicolette JonesTodd and Lauries dad is either on top of the world, taking them on fun adventures, or down in the depths and sleeping all the time.In the middle of the night, he bundles them into the car and drives them to the Paradise Hotel. He paints a picture of a luxurious mansion by the sea, but the reality is a rundown dump and the disappointment means Dad takes to his bed.Todd and Laurie have the run of the place, and meet Scout, the daughter of the owner, who tells them about the night many years ago when a famous novelist vanished from her room on the top floor, which was locked from the inside... with clues to crack, a mystery to solve, and Dad to worry about, this holiday is full of twists and turns.A sensitive, empathetic portrayal of having a parent with bipolarFunny, moving and brilliantly plotted - a true page-turnerThe Grand Budapest Hotel meets Paddington 2!

About Author

Lisa Thompson is a childrens novelist. Her debut novel, The Goldfish Boy, was a Waterstones Childrens Book of the Month and went on to become a bestseller around the world. She has written numerous critically acclaimed books including The Light Jar, Owen and The Soldier and The Rollercoaster Boy. The Times called her 'One of our most inventive writers for children'. She lives in Suffolk, UK with her family.
